Arsenal have been linked with a move for Lokomotivi Tbilisi's highly-rated goalkeeper Giorgi Lomaia. The 22-year-old has established himself as one of the best keepers in Georgia and has won four caps for the national team, stirring Arsene Wenger's interest as he looks to find an eventual replacement for veteran David Seaman.
Lomaia, who is currently with the Lokomotivi squad at a training camp, admitted he is flattered by the rumours. He said: "The club have told me about Arsenal's interest in me so I have a lot of expectations. Arsenal are a superb club and playing there would be a big achievement for me."
Lokomotivi transfers manager Gocha Tamazashvili has sent the player's details to Highbury, although he thinks that obtaining a work permit may be tricky.
"Several days ago, Arsenal manager Arsene Wenger received Lomaia's CV and a video of him playing. I know that Wenger has a good impression of him," he said. "The problem which can prevent the transfer may be the fact that Lomaia has not played in 75% of the national team's games, meaning that he will struggle to get a British work permit. He has been the national Under-21 keeper for a long time and now he is in the senior squad it might not be a problem."
